@bubbletech
Hmm if I understand correctly, you now have- Seed A, old seed in a failed drive
- Seed B, newly generated seed
So, you swept seed A to seed B, therefore the balance of seed A is transferred to address generated by seed B.
If you continue to use an address generated by seed A, it will only appear in seed A because wallet addresses are not transferred when you sweep a wallet, only the balance in it is transferred.
Therefore, if you only want to receive coin for seed B, you should stop using the wallet address generated by seed A and use a new address generated by seed B. Then, transfer everything from seed A to seed B by sweeping seed A to seed B.0Find me on the Official Sia Discord.
